Introduction to the Wholesale Building Materials Market

The wholesale building materials market is a dynamic and competitive sector that plays a crucial role in the global economy. As a B2B exporter, understanding the nuances of this market is essential for success. This guide aims to provide insights and strategies to help you navigate the complexities of wholesale building materials and enhance your export initiatives.

Key Characteristics of the Wholesale Market

The wholesale market for building materials is characterized by bulk transactions, where suppliers sell large quantities of products to retailers or contractors. This model allows manufacturers to benefit from economies of scale, reducing costs and offering competitive pricing.

Establishing Relationships with Suppliers and Manufacturers

Building strong relationships is critical in the B2B wholesale market. As an exporter, you should seek out reliable suppliers and manufacturers who can provide quality products. Attend industry trade shows and networking events to connect with potential partners, and use online platforms to research and reach suppliers.

Market Research and Analysis

Conducting thorough market research is essential for understanding demand, pricing, and competition in different regions. Identify trends in construction and building materials, such as sustainable products or innovative technologies, to stay ahead of the curve. Utilize tools like surveys and analytics to gauge customer preferences and adjust your offerings accordingly.

Developing a Competitive Pricing Strategy

Pricing strategies can make or break your success in the wholesale market. Analyze your costs, competitor pricing, and market demand to establish prices that are attractive yet profitable. Consider offering discounts for bulk purchases or establishing tiered pricing structures to incentivize larger orders.

Utilizing Technology for Efficient Operations

Embracing technology can streamline your export operations. Implement integrated software solutions for inventory management, order processing, and logistics tracking. This can help reduce errors, improve efficiency, and enhance communication with suppliers and customers.

Compliance and Regulatory Considerations

When exporting building materials, it’s vital to understand the regulatory landscape in your target markets. This includes import/export licenses, tariffs, and local building codes. Ensure that your products meet all necessary standards and certifications to avoid complications during shipping.

Building an Online Presence

A strong online presence is crucial for B2B exporters. Create a professional website that showcases your products, services, and expertise. Optimize your site for search engines to attract potential customers and generate leads. Leverage social media platforms and online marketplaces to broaden your reach and engage with international buyers.

Conclusion

In conclusion, navigating the wholesale building materials market as a B2B exporter requires a strategic approach. By understanding market dynamics, establishing strong relationships, and leveraging technology, you can position your business for success in the global trade landscape.
